package command
import (
"fmt"
"io"
"os"
"path/filepath"
)
// DirectoryCleaner cleans up unrelated files
type DirectoryCleaner struct {
outputFolder string
}
// NewDirectoryCleaner returns a new directoryCleaner
func NewDirectoryCleaner(outputFolder string) *DirectoryCleaner {
return &DirectoryCleaner{
outputFolder: outputFolder,
}
}
// CleanupUnrelatedFiles searches the outputFolder for files that are not in relatedFiles and deletes them
func (cleaner DirectoryCleaner) CleanupUnrelatedFiles(relatedFiles []string, writer io.Writer) error {
unrelatedFiles := cleaner.findUnrelatedFiles(relatedFiles)
for _, unrelatedFile := range unrelatedFiles {
fmt.Fprintf(writer, "Removing file: %s\n", unrelatedFile)
err := os.Remove(unrelatedFile)
if err != nil {
return fmt.Errorf("could not remove unrelated file: %v", err)
}
}
return nil
}
func (cleaner DirectoryCleaner) findUnrelatedFiles(relatedFiles []string) []string {
dir, _ := os.Open(cleaner.outputFolder)
files, _ := dir.Readdir(-1)
unrelatedFiles := make([]string, 0, len(files))
for _, file := range files {
absoluteFileName, err := filepath.Abs(fmt.Sprintf("%s/%s", cleaner.outputFolder, file.Name()))
if err == nil && !ContainsString(absoluteFileName, relatedFiles) {
unrelatedFiles = append(unrelatedFiles, absoluteFileName)
}
}
return unrelatedFiles
}
